A patient is planned for dental procedure. In which of the following infective endocarditis prophylaxis is not indicated?
A. Atrial septal defect
B. Untreated congenital CHD
C. Prosthetic valves
D. History of endocarditis
Explain:- Drug therapy is not currently a component of the standard of care for this condition. No specific medications are indicated for patients with a secundum atrial septal defect. Bacterial endocarditis prophylaxis is required for the first 6 months following device closure or surgical closure with a patch. Preoperatively, antibiotic prophylaxis is not required in an isolated ostium secundum atrial septal defect.
A patient with chronic liver disease developed ascites with diffuse pain abdomen. Ascitic tap showed 600 polymorphic neutrophils/ml. What is the most likely diagnosis?
A. Malignant ascites
B. Tuberculosis
C. Subacute bacterial peritonitis
D. Edema
Explain:- Also called 1° bacterial peritonitis. Common and potentially fatal bacterial infection in patients with cirrhosis and ascites. Often asymptomatic, but can cause fevers, chills, abdominal pain, ileus, or worsening encephalopathy. Commonly caused by gram ⊝ organisms (eg, E coli, Klebsiella) or less commonly gram ⊕ Streptococcus. Diagnosis: paracentesis with ascitic fluid absolute neutrophil count (ANC) > 250 cells/mm3. Empiric first-line treatment is 3rd generation cephalosporin (eg, cefotaxime).
